**About the role**

As a **Human Resources Manager and as part of the HR Leadership team,**you'll play a key role in partnering with senior leaders across functions to deliver on business priorities and develop & deliver HR programs focussed on workforce planning, performance and talent management, organisational change, cultural, and leadership development. A true generalist role that requires a blend of strategic and operational skills coupled with a passion for people and a deep understanding of the connection between people and performance.

Some of the key areas you will be responsible for include:

- **HR Strategy & Business Performance**: As a trusted advisor you will collaborate with our business leaders to drive people capabilities, provide outstanding people management counsel, and oversee the execution of all HR processes.
- **Change Management**: You will lead and support organisational changes with a keen understanding of their impact on people. Your expertise will guide us through major programs of work to secure adoption and embedding of new ways of working.
- **Leadership Development**: You will work with the GM of People & Performance and Head of Talent and OD to lead the talent and succession planning cycle, refine our capability needs, provide coaching for high-performance behaviours, and support the growth of our senior leaders.
- **Engagement & Culture**: You’ll drive the evolution of our company culture with strategic initiatives and action plans to boost engagement, as well as helping to embed our Employee Value Proposition (EVP) strategy.
- **Systems & Processes**: You will lead the charge in improving our People & Performance systems and processes, ensuring they align with our broader corporate goals. You will also manage key projects and the annual Performance & Remuneration review process for your business areas.

**About you**
- **Stakeholder Management**: build strong trusted relationships at all levels, promote constructive conversations and make sound business decisions.
- **Commercially astute**:balance people, business, customer and shareholder priorities to inform considered decision making and provides good guidance with consideration to internal and external factors.
- **Courageous & Curious**: confidence is challenging the status quo for the purpose of finding new ways to do things that deliver customer value.
- **Team Contributor**: embrace our agile ways of working by contributing cross functionally to accelerate the delivery of strategic group initiatives.
- **Manage competing expectations**: effectively prioritise and set clear expectations balancing operational tasks with strategic deliverables.
- **Experience**: proven track record of results, preferably in an industrial environment as a HR generalist with strengths in employee and industrial relations, talent attraction and development, culture and engagement and systems and reporting.
- **Education**: Tertiary qualifications in Human Resource Management, Commerce, Psychology, or a related discipline are preferred.
